Summary

Description:
The day Tina Crawford was born, her father tried to drown her.

Her grandmother stopped him — and raised her for five years, before Tina's parents came to reclaim her. Not out of love. They needed someone to watch her brother.

For years, Tina was told that her brother was her security. That family was everything. That a girl's worth was measured in how much she gave and how little she cost. She almost believed it.

Then she watched her cousin Dana — brilliant, gentle, and completely betrayed by the people she'd sacrificed everything for — die at twenty years old.

After that, Tina had one goal: get out. Through every exam, every stolen hour of study, every small act of survival, she built the only foundation that couldn't be taken from her.

Herself.

Raw, devastating, and ultimately triumphant, *The Only One Who Could Save Me* is a story about what it takes to reclaim a life that was never really given to you.

    Step into the darker, international side of Sherlock Holmes with The Adventure of the Red Circle, a suspenseful short story by Arthur Conan Doyle. When a worried landlady reports a mysterious tenant who pays double rent yet never shows himself, Holmes uncovers a far more dangerous truth: a woman hidden in terror, communicating through coded candle signals from behind a sealed room. What begins as a curious domestic mystery rapidly expands into a tense pursuit involving an Italian criminal society, a relentless assassin, and lovers on the run from a brutal past. With its blend of secret messages, surveillance, international intrigue, and razor-sharp deduction, this 1911 classic showcases Holmes at his most methodical—proving that even the smallest clues can expose crimes that span continents and threaten lives.
